Assuming both cars are stock 07 TL (not TL-S) and G35 (not G35S), I choose the G35.

TL
I HATE the "facelifted" TL.. makes me happy I have an '06 TL (even though I originally wanted an '06 G). I don't like the new instrument cluster/color scheme, horrible tail lights, DRLs, fog lights placed in the bottom grilles. I do like the C/F shift knob and better leather.

G35
The 1st gen G is my favorite car. I like the new second gen as well, but not with the same enthusiasm i had for the '05-'06 models. I hate the rear end and side profile of the '07. It's taken me a while to get partially used to the front without the stacked headlights, but overall Infiniti did a very nice job on the front facia. Interior is definately in the TL category of luxury. The only thing that holds the G35 behind is technology. It can't hold a candle to the TL in that segment. But that's something I'd be willing to sacrifice for a G. My lease is up in '09 and I already know I'm probably getting the G (unless ACURA does the TLs redesign right).
